CASE WHEN 后面并列条件
时间: 2024-02-11 11:28:24 浏览: 388
回答: CASE WHEN 后面并列条件可以使用多条件判断分组的方式来实现。可以使用多个 WHEN 条件来进行判断,每个条件后面跟着对应的 THEN 子句,最后使用 ELSE 子句来指定默认的结果。例如,可以使用以下语法来实现多条件判断分组:
CASE
WHEN condition1 THEN result1
WHEN condition2 THEN result2
...
ELSE resultN
END
其中,condition1、condition2等是具体的条件表达式,result1、result2等是对应条件为真时的结果。当满足某个条件时,对应的结果将被返回。如果所有条件都不满足,则返回 ELSE 子句中指定的结果。这样可以根据不同的条件来进行不同的处理。
#### 引用[.reference_title]
- *1* *2* *3* [SQL的case when函数的用法——条件分组](https://blog.csdn.net/weixin_50853979/article/details/124469936)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]